BUICK RANDEZVOUS 2006  Owners Manual Battery Replacement
To change the remote control batteries, do the following:
1. Unclip the battery door located on the back of the
remote control.
2. Replace the two AA batteries in the compartment.

BUICK RANDEZVOUS 2006  Owners Manual Compact Spare Tire
Although the compact spare tire was fully in�ated when
your vehicle was new, it can lose air after a time.
Check the in�ation pressure regularly. It should be
60 psi (420 kPa).
